Introduction: Dengue fever is an emerging mosquito borne disease in Nepal claiming substantial morbidity and mortality. The objective of the study was to fi nd out frequency of acute dengue infection in patients from the hospitals of the western Nepal.
Methods: The study was conducted between August 2007 and July 2008 in patients visiting hospitals of the western terai of Nepal with chief complains of fever. The sero-diagnosis of acute dengue infection was determined by enzyme linked immunosorbent assay among 239 patients visiting Lumbini Zonal Hospital, Butwal; Bheri Zonal Hospital, Nepalgunj; Bardiya District Hospital, Bardiya and Mahakali Zonal Hospital, Mahendranagar.
Results: The anti-dengue IgM positivity was 29.3 %. There was slight male preponderance with a male to female ratio of 1.2:1. Out of the total positive cases, the highest positive cases (75.7 %) were from the age group 15 - 50 years followed by < 15 years old (15.7 %). Out of four hospitals, the highest positive cases (54.3 %) were in Lumbini Zonal Hospital, Butwal. The age and gender were independent predictors to dengue virus infection. The highest numbers of dengue positive cases were in October (52.6 %). The association between dengue disease and the month was statistically significant.
Conclusions: The dengue positivity was estimated in acute patients from hospitals of western Nepal by enzyme immunoassay. Therefore, the serological marker can be used to diagnose acute patients of dengue during outbreaks.

Background: Dengue Virus (DV) is an emerging mosquito borne viral disease and important public health problem in low land of Terai region which is also expanding to hilly region. Methods: This study was designed to estimate sero-prevalence of dengue virus infection in the post monsoon period (Jun-Dec) of 2010 in Nepalese patients with fever visiting hospitals of Birganj, Damouli, Biratnagar and Dhading Besi. Serum samples were collected from 280 patients visiting hospitals with history of fever & clinically suspected dengue fever. The sero-prevalence of dengue virus specific IgM was determined by enzyme linked immunosorbent assay (ELISA) kit (SD, Korea) Results: The anti-dengue IgM positivity was found to be 8.2%. The positive dengue cases were higher in male (10.5%) as compared to female (6.5%). Among different age groups, the highest positive cases (11.5 %) were from age group below 15 years followed by above 50 years age group with 8.5%. Out of 4 hospitals, the highest positive cases were in Tanahu District Hospital, Damouli (23.8%) followed by Koshi Zonal Hospital, Biratnagar (12.5%). Age and gender were found to be independent predictors. The highest numbers of dengue positive cases were in occupation group business (13.3%) followed by agriculture (11.5%). Conclusion: The dengue positivity was estimated in acute patients from different hospitals of Nepal by enzyme immunoassay and reverse transcriptase polymerase chain reaction. Therefore, the serological marker can be used to diagnose the acute patients of dengue during outbreaks.
